Add 60/70 and 90/20
1st number: 60/70, 2nd number: 4 10/20
60/70 + 90/20 is 75/14.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 70 and 20 is 140
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 140 - For the 1st fraction, since 70 × 2 = 140,
60/70 = 60 × 2/70 × 2 = 120/140 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 20 × 7 = 140,
90/20 = 90 × 7/20 × 7 = 630/140 - Add the two like fractions:
120/140 + 630/140 = 120 + 630/140 = 750/140 - 750/140 simplified gives 75/14
- So, 60/70 + 90/20 = 75/14
